Dura-Tech Industrial & Marine

Comments on Dura-Tech Industrial & Marine. 206 ross rd, Westphal B2Z1B4 NS
Please share as much information as you can about Dura-Tech Industrial & Marine so other users can benefit from your comment.
Can't read?